Improving Group Cooperation Through Dynamic Activities

Fostering a cohesive group requires more than just assigning tasks; it demands intentional efforts to cultivate collaboration and trust. Numerous group development exercises can be utilized to achieve this. Consider innovative challenges like escape rooms, where colleagues must communicate to solve puzzles, or experiential games that promote leadership skills. Besides, simpler choices like participatory workshops focused on communication styles or relationship-building exercises can be remarkably helpful. The key is to select activities that align with your workforce’s specific requirements and encourage a positive and supportive environment. Ultimately, these investments will lead to improved output and a more engaged team.

Productive Team Building Activities: Approaches & Best Methods

Boosting teamwork doesn't always require elaborate gatherings. Simple, well-planned team building activities can significantly improve morale and foster a stronger feeling of togetherness within your company. Consider creative ideas such as escape rooms, cooking classes, or even charitable endeavors that align with your cultural identity. To guarantee success, it’s crucial to involve your employees in the decision-making. Collecting input helps promise that the chosen program resonates with the desires and provides a genuinely positive experience. Furthermore, keep in mind that the objective isn't solely about enjoyment; it's about promoting trust and improving communication—resulting in a more productive professional setting.
